I created a Nonstop backup to back up a partition on my laptop. The nonstop image is on a USB3-connected 3-terabyte drive. When I'm at home, my laptop is secured in a docking station to which the USB drive is attached. Consequently, when I remove the laptop from the docking station, True Image no longer has access to the USB drive. Typically, once the laptop is replaced, True Image is able to resume. Lately, however, True Image always starts with the nonstop backup stopped. When I press the play button, the backup acts like it's starting - including messages about calculating the remaining time - then it stops. The stop button is depressed and the date remains unchanged. Each time I press the play button, the cycle is repeated. I guess I could delete it and create a new one, but I'd like to figure out how to get it to work. What do I have to do to get this backup running continuously again - that is, the play button remains depressed until I change it?

Remember that Non Stop Backup (NSB) requires some period of time to consolidate the slices of information it collects periodically. If NSB cannot perform the daily consolidation, it will try whenever possible. If the consolidation is overdue, NSB cannot continue to create new slices and it stops.
